She Played Me, I Took It All!

Clara, a broke orphan, targets Ethan Quinn, heir to the Grand Syndicate, to escape overseas. He sees through her plan and traps her instead. Yet in deadly power struggles, he protects her at all costs. Just as she begins to trust him, betrayal tears them apart. Years later, they meet again. He remembers nothing. So why won’t he let her go?
